The Cadillac Allante is a luxury roadster marketed by Cadillac from
1987 until 1993. It used a Cadillac chassis and running gear with a
body built in Italy by coachbuilder Pininfarina. It was expensive
to produce with the complete bodies flown to Detroit for final
assembly. This well maintained example has just 50,017 actual
